Util script to generate append-files for ignition configuration using filetranspile or modified ISOs with the static IPs embedded
Clone the repository
# git clone https://github.com/spagno/ocp4-utils.git && cd ocp4-utils
Install the requirements
# pip install -r requirements.txt
Copy example.yaml into data.yaml and configure it
# cp example.yaml data.yaml
Templates definitions and mtu are optional. In the example.yaml file you'll find the default values.

Run the script
# ./prepare.py
The directory 'configFiles' will be created with the ignition files in plain text and base64
# ls configFiles
bootstrap.example.com bootstrap.example.com.64 master01.example.com master01.example.com.64 worker01.example.com worker01.example.com.64
If create_iso=true is configured, the directory 'isos' will be created with the isos for the selected node
# ls isos
worker01.example.com.iso
In case of multiple interfaces, the iso will use the first interface configured in the data.yaml file
